.green 
{
  color: #2A7C6F;
}

.white, a.white:hover
{
  color: white;
}

.black, a.black:hover
{
  color: black;
}

.background-green
{
  background-color: #2A7C6F;
}

.greenLink
{
  color: #2A7C6F!important;
  text-decoration: underline!important;
}

.greenLink:hover
{
  color: #0A3C2F!important;
  cursor: pointer;
}

.whiteLink
{
  color: white!important;
  text-decoration: underline!important;
}

.whiteLink:hover
{
  color: white!important;
}

.top-menu
{
  z-index:10; 
  background-color: rgb(255, 255, 255, 0.1);
}

.menu
{
  color: #00507d!important;
}

.top-foto
{
  z-index:1; 
}

.footer-menu
{
  font-size: 0.8em;
}

.footer-menu a, .footer-menu a:hover
{
  color: white;
}

.navWidth
{
  width: 300px !important;
}

.navbar-expand-sm .navbar-nav .nav-link {
  padding-right: .8rem!important;
  padding-left: .8rem!important;
}

.nav-link:hover
{
  color:#A5D163!important;
}

.navbar-expand .navbar-nav, .dropdown-menu
{
  background-color: #95c153!important;
  color: white;
}

.foto
{
  max-width: 100%;
}

.borderbottom
{
  border-bottom:2px solid grey;
}

.freepik
{
  font-size: 8px!important;
}

.preise td
{
  padding: 4px;
  padding-left:0px;
}

.preis 
{
  text-align:right;
  min-width:60px;
}

.mobil-top, .email-top
{
  min-width:250px;
}
